How to Determine the Success of Your Marketing Funnel
Measuring the success of a marketing funnel is essential for understanding its efficiency and determining areas for enhancement. This can be accomplished through using different crucial performance indicators (KPIs), consisting of conversion rates, customer lifetime value, and return on investment.

By examining these metrics, organizations can examine the efficiency of each stage of the funnel in engaging and converting leads. This assessment assists in data-driven decision-making, eventually improving marketing strategies and optimizing future projects.

Conversion Rates
Conversion rates serve as a vital metric for evaluating the effectiveness of a marketing funnel, as they reflect the portion of leads that successfully advance from one phase to the next, eventually resulting in a purchase. High conversion rates show that marketing techniques effectively engage prospects and satisfy their needs, whereas low rates might reveal areas in the funnel that need enhancement.

To properly compute conversion rates at each stage, it is important to compare the total number of visitors or leads at the start of the funnel with those who successfully progress through the subsequent stages.

Define each stage: awareness, factor to consider, and decision-making.
Track the variety of leads going into each stage and compare these figures to those that progress further.
Use tools such as Google Analytics to acquire in-depth insights.
Strategies for improvement consist of:

A/B testing various versions of landing pages to determine which aspects resonate most effectively.
Enhancing landing pages by improving user experience and clarity, thus facilitating the transition from leads to customers.
Refining messaging to more effectively attend to the discomfort points of the target audience, guaranteeing that communication is both clear and engaging.
By carrying out these methods, businesses can boost their conversion rates and eventually drive increased income.

Client Lifetime Value
Client lifetime worth (CLV) is a vital metric that measures the total earnings a company can prepare for from a single consumer throughout their relationship. This metric offers important insights into the long-term effectiveness of the marketing funnel. By comprehending CLV, businesses can more effectively assess their marketing strategies, allocate resources sensibly, and align their efforts with overarching organization objectives.

Computing CLV requires numerous actions, consisting of figuring out the average purchase value, the purchase frequency, and the anticipated consumer lifespan. The formula typically used is as follows:

CLV = Average Purchase Value �- Purchase Frequency �- Consumer Life Expectancy
This metric is important for examining marketing performance, as it provides a price quote of the revenue produced per client, substantially affecting budgeting decisions and marketing strategies.

To improve CLV, companies need to focus on consumer retention and implement commitment programs that reward repeat organization. Prospective strategies may include leveraging SEO tools to enhance online presence:

Customized marketing efforts that align with private customer preferences.
Regular engagement through emails, surveys, and social networks to foster strong connections.
Incentivizing referrals to bring in new consumers through existing satisfied customers.
By incorporating these enhancements, organizations can promote increased customer commitment and improve CLV, which will directly affect total profitability.

Roi
Roi (ROI) is a crucial metric for assessing the financial success of a marketing funnel, as it shows the efficiency of marketing expenditures in generating profit. By analyzing ROI, businesses can identify which marketing channels and methods offer the highest returns, consequently enhancing resource allocation and notifying future marketing choices.

To precisely determine ROI, services frequently utilize the formula: ROI = (Net Earnings/ Expense of Financial Investment) x 100%. This formula enables online marketers to quantify the worth produced from their projects relative to the costs incurred.

For example, if a company releases a social media campaign with an expense of $10,000 that leads to $50,000 in sales, the ROI would be 400%. Making use of advanced analytics tools, such as Google Analytics or HubSpot, substantially boosts ROI analysis, making it possible for companies to monitor engagement levels, conversion rates, and consumer acquisition costs.

For instance, a retailer may track e-mail campaigns to recognize the most efficient messaging and target demographics.
This data gears up online marketers to make educated modifications, facilitating continuous improvement of their methods over time.
By leveraging these insights, companies can improve their marketing efforts and make sure that their financial investments yield ideal success.
